Pursuing an EU Diploma and Degree Programs
Aspiring students pursuing higher education within the European Union (EU) will discover a comprehensive framework for recognition of qualifications. To enroll in EU diploma and degree programs, candidates must meet specific requirements that confirm academic criteria.
First and foremost, a recognized secondary education qualification is generally essential. The precise content of this educational background may vary depending the specific program of study.
- Additionally, language competence is often a crucial requirement, particularly for programs taught in languages other than the applicant's native tongue.
- Admissions procedures may also demand standardized examinations, such as the TOEFL or IELTS for language proficiency, and subject-specific qualifications depending on the chosen field of study.
- Applications typically require a well-crafted personal statement that demonstrates the applicant's motivations, academic record, and career aspirations.

Comprehensive EU Diploma and Degree Admission Process
Securing admission to an EU diploma or degree program requires a detailed understanding of the application process. Applicants must meticulously examine the specifications set by respective institution and ensure they meet all mandatory conditions. This can include submitting certified academic transcripts, support statements, and a compelling motivation letter. Furthermore, applicants may be required to take standardized assessments, such as the TOEFL or IELTS, depending on their mother tongue and the program.
- Admissions forms should be submitted electronically and must include all relevant materials.
- Deadlines vary depending on the program and institution, so it is essential to respect the specified timeframes.
